"Could it be..."

"Immortal longevity?"

These thoughts flashed through Shaojun's mind. According to his knowledge, some of the refugees from other cultivation worlds were also existences in the Longevity Realm.

Although they weren't as formidable as the Immortal Heaven Sovereigns in Xuanhuang World, they certainly couldn't be easily dealt with by ordinary cultivators who had attained Dao.

"Should be like this," Shaojun's heart tightened. He became even more cautious towards Li Fan.

The two continued to delve deeper into the Roaring Abyss as the merging of different world laws reached its peak.

In the darkness, new phenomena began to appear. Blood-colored light illuminated the path ahead. Fragments of continents hung upside down and floated above their heads. From afar, ruins and countless white bones could be faintly seen on the land.

All the floating world fragments were eerily silent.

Red threads, resembling tree roots, grew from these fragmentary continents, spreading into the Roaring Abyss, hidden in darkness.

From time to time, eerie sounds echoed through space.

Like metal knives scraping over bone or a dying man's labored breathing.

The strange atmosphere caused Li Fan and Shaojun to stop walking. Seeing that Li Fan was carefully observing the scene ahead, Shaojun pondered for a moment before transmitting his thoughts: "These broken worlds seem... still alive?" He wasn't entirely sure.

Unborn Li Fan remained silent. He merely cast a sword beam straight towards one of the fragmented worlds.

Shaojun's heart tightened as he prepared to defend himself. Although he had seen how extraordinary Li Fan's sword skills were, the world’s retaliation was something not to be underestimated, even from a nearly dead world.

The silver-white sword beam instantly crossed space and landed on the broken continent.

To Shaojun's surprise, this sword wasn't meant for destruction. It pierced through the membrane and remained motionless after landing.

Its trail in the air didn’t dissipate either. The sword light condensed into a thin silver thread, connecting Li Fan to that fragmented world.

Li Fan floated in mid-air on the silver thread, his eyes closed as if he was sensing something.

"What is this..."

Initially, Shaojun couldn't understand Li Fan's actions. But as he watched, an image of a common physician taking a pulse came to mind.

"Using the sword as a guide, probing life and death."

"Could it be that not only does he excel in swordsmanship, but also has deep expertise in the art of medicine?"

Shaojun was shaken. Li Fan's next move further alarmed him.

Li Fan lightly stepped on the silver thread, sending ripples through to the broken world. Initially, there were barely noticeable tremors. Then, as if resonating with something, the tremors grew more intense. The once silent land suddenly came alive.

Rumbling sounds echoed from underground as countless lava spewed forth in response to the world's roar.

At this moment, Li Fan lightly snapped his fingers and severed the sword beam beneath him. He then retreated towards their point of entry.

"Stay back."

Before Shaojun could react, he felt a massive force strike him, causing him to fly backward uncontrollably. His body was filled with boiling blood; he had suffered minor injuries.

Shaojun turned in horror and saw that the world Li Fan had "diagnosed" was now violently colliding with itself, heading towards its destruction.

The originally fragmented land crumbled into endless crimson flames. As it burned out in darkness, a world came to an end.

Shaojun stared at this scene, lost in thought.

Li Fan explained beside him: "If we forcibly destroy this world from the outside, not only would there be backlash from the world itself, but it might also awaken whatever is behind all of this."

"But if we trigger its last remaining power to naturally die..."

As Li Fan spoke, thousands of sword shadows appeared behind him. Sword beams intersected and flashed before merging into the air.

"Enter the array."

Shaojun's heart skipped a beat at Li Fan’s transmission. He was already so shocked that he only instinctively followed.

Once inside the array space, Shaojun saw the rapidly circling sword shadows. A thousand swords flying together created an extremely hidden hiding spot.

Before entering this sword formation, Shaojun had seen Li Fan destroy several more fragmented worlds in a similar manner. The terrifying impact of these world fragments breaking apart truly made the deepest part of the Roaring Abyss resemble a hellish realm.

Innumerable dark red ashes were forcefully ejected towards the abyss's edge, like an army of ghosts and beasts rushing through.

The thousand-sword formation seemed strained, contracting continuously as the sword beams rotated faster, almost forming circles.

Li Fan didn't seem worried about the array collapsing. He stood with his eyes closed, doing something unknown.

"Wait."

Seeing Shaojun’s confusion, Li Fan simply transmitted a single word and fell silent.

Shaojun took a deep breath, quickly calming down under the icy aura's influence. The sword beams not only blocked external scenes but also his divine sense, preventing him from seeing what was happening outside.

But through the loud thuds of giant impacts on the array, he could tell that several world fragments breaking apart had caused an extremely terrifying impact.

"If it weren't for this person, I might have returned in a sorry state just from this shock."

"Swordsmanship, medicine, arrays... is there truly someone who excels in all these arts?"

Shaojun's thoughts churned. Even with the Immortal Heart Spell’s influence, he couldn’t fully suppress his speculations about Li Fan's identity.

After an unknown amount of time, the storm outside the array finally subsided. But Li Fan still showed no intention of disengaging from the formation.

His increasingly serious expression suggested that there was something even more terrifying beyond the worlds' destruction.

"Who is behind this?"

Shaojun recalled the scene of countless world fragments hanging above his head. This couldn't be naturally formed.

The thought of a powerful entity capable of treating worlds like toys made Shaojun shiver in fear, wondering if such an existence might be nearby.

"I wonder if this sword formation can truly hide us?"

"If He discovers us, it will surely be our death!"
